Tailoring T-Duality Beyond the First Loop

High Energy Physics - Theory 2008-02-03 v2

Abstract

In this article we review a recent calculation of the two-loop σ\sigma-model corrections to the T-duality map in string theory. Using the effective action approach, and focusing on backgrounds with a single Abelian isometry, we give the O(α)O(\alpha') modifications of the lowest-order duality transformations. The torsion plays an important role in the theory to O(α)O(\alpha'), because of the Chern-Simons couplings to the gauge fields that arise via dimensional reduction.
